> (Side note: I'm not really sure what the practical difference between
> :abort and :message is. :abort throws out of the main loop whereas
> :message just continues; so I guess the idea is that :abort ensures
> you're in a stable state at the cost of a soft reset, whereas :message
> leaves everything as it is, risking something somewhere being broken).
I think :message may be old crust from how errors used to be handled.
It's possible one could simply want to display a message and push
through but I suspect that's almost always a bad idea.
